“Alright, let’s open the store.”

“W-wow, look at all these customers…”

“...There are even more people lined up than when we first opened this shop.”

As Fia and Lilia pointed out, there were already a lot of customers when we initially opened this store. But now, an even larger crowd has gathered, forming a line and eagerly waiting for the outdoor shop to open.

“This is insane… Were there really this many customers when the shop first opened?”

“It’s my first day as an employee, but… oh no, I’m more nervous than when I take on high-rank quests…”

Even Dolph and Lange were surprised by the sheer number of customers in front of them. Still, I’d say it’s much less nerve-wracking than taking on a high-rank quest.

“It looks like the customers who came here when we first opened and those who visited afterward saw the announcement about the new product and came in droves.”

A week had passed since my outdoor shop’s abilities leveled up. During that time, I’d reviewed the new products now available through my abilities, put up notices at the Adventurers' Guild and the shop about today’s new product launch, and prepared for this day.

The maps and illustrated guides have been entrusted to Rizac and Patrice from the Adventurers' Guild. They’ve commissioned trustworthy individuals to create copies, and they are currently working on the maps.

Once the maps are copied, they’ll be handed over to other hired workers to reproduce and prepare for sale. The maps should be ready for sale next week, but the illustrated guides will still take more time.

While the Adventurers' Guild guarantees the trustworthiness of the people copying the materials, they’re keeping the origin of the maps and guides a secret, so I’ll likely never meet those individuals. However, since the maps will also be sold in my shop, they might suspect the connection.

“Before we open the shop, I’ll explain the new products to the customers. Let’s all step outside and greet them. This will also be the debut of our new uniforms.”

That’s right—everyone was now wearing identical black windbreakers. These windbreakers were newly available through my leveled-up abilities, and I decided to use them as our uniforms.

“It feels great for everyone to wear the same outfit!”

“Yeah, it really gets me pumped!”

Lange and Dolph were wearing the windbreakers over their light armor. I remember that back in my original world, uniforms were often used to foster team spirit and help transition into a work mindset.

“The logo on the back looks so cool!”

“Indeed. It was worth all the effort we put into designing it!”

Since we didn’t want customers to confuse employees with other patrons when we eventually sold the windbreakers, the employee versions had our shop’s logo embroidered on the back.

As with the shop sign, we decided to include a compass, our signature product, in the logo. The final design featured a triangle representing a tent, with a compass inside it—fitting for an outdoor shop. The shop sign was also updated with this logo.

The embroidery was done by Fia’s mother, Rea, and Dolph’s sister, Angel. They graciously agreed to help as thanks for the previous barbecue and for the chocolate bars and yokan I shared with them.

“Alright, let’s open the shop. It’s going to be a busy day, so let’s give it our all!”

“““Yeah!”””


“Thank you all for waiting! We greatly appreciate you lining up so early this morning! Before we officially open, I’d like to give a brief explanation of the new products we’ll be selling today!”

“““Oooh!”””

Having successfully launched new products a few times before, the customers seemed eager with anticipation.

“Now then, let me introduce this! It’s a thin, dried, stick-shaped noodle. We call it stick ramen! Simply place it in boiling water, cook it for just three minutes, and voilà! With nothing more than hot water, you’ll have a delicious meal ready in no time!”

“Wow, it’s that quick?”

“It’s gotten easier to boil water lately, so being able to eat immediately after is pretty convenient!”

It’s true that boiling water in the wilderness or a forest takes time. But once the water is ready, the rest is quick and easy, so I wasn’t exaggerating.

“This is perfect for busy adventurers! And it’s incredibly simple—just boil the noodles and add this magical powder, the same as our instant soup. Even adventurers who can’t cook will find it easy to prepare!”

“““Oooh!”””

The main advantage of stick ramen is its simplicity. Boil the noodles, add powdered soup, and you’re done. Even adventurers who usually can’t cook can easily make a meal with this.

“We’re offering two flavors: soy sauce and tonkotsu (pork bone). As a special thank-you for those who came out so early today, we’ve prepared some samples for you to try. Please give them a taste!”
